First if your just going to use one hard drive disable raid rom in the onchip serial ata section of the bios. Yes the cd rom will go on the ide channel.

The ICH5R on the p4p800supports raid 0. This allowws you to increase performance by striping the data over both hard drives (simple explanation. For this you would need two identical hard drives.
